S Novim godom! (in fact it's a "short" version of "Pozdravlyayu s Novim godom"="Congratulations with New Year(strict translation)" but in Russian language the verb can be absent in the sentense like that.
Happy Birthday=S dnem Rojdenia(With a day of birth)))
